In the realm of NBA prop betting, a recent discussion highlights the impact of luck on betting outcomes. As the playoffs approach, players are grappling with fluctuating odds while sharing experiences about failed bets in a competitive atmosphere.

The Night's Action: Prop Bets and Predictable Outcomes

Recent comments reveal frustration among players following a mixed bag of outcomes during yesterday's matches. One player humorously noted, "Yeah, thatโ€™s how it is some days," reflecting a broader sentiment of unpredictability in their betting experience.

With multiple ejections, injuries, and blowouts affecting game dynamics, participant optimism fluctuates. Ayo Dosunmu was noted hitting high prop lines in recent games, prompting a wave of attention on his performance. His expected points rose to over 19.5, highlighting his current form.

Key Themes Emerging from User Discussions

  1. Frustration with Luck: Many players expressed they were simply victims of unfortunate events, with one comment stating, "Luck just isn't on your side tonight."

  2. Strategic Betting Insights: Participants shared valuable pro tips for navigating a challenging betting landscape. For instance, a player advised against running four-legged parlays due to potential blowout risks.

  3. Missed Opportunities: Comments indicated a disappointment in fading stars like DeMar DeRozan, who sat for the final quarter, affecting potential payouts. As one user exclaimed, "Rough, Zion sitting for half the third and half the fourth cooked this one."
